Winsor & Newton Designers' Gouache Primary Color 6-Tube Paint Set features six 14ml tubes of opaque, fade-resistant gouache in primary colors plus black and white. Renowned for its smooth, matte finish and vibrant pigmentation, this set is perfect for designers, illustrators, and artists seeking professional-quality watercolors that deliver bold, lasting results.

Great price for the 10 Tube Introductory Set - Paint was Fresh in excellent condition
The 10 tube Introductory set was in excellent condition. Price of $25.95 was a real steal for this high quality, artist grade gouache. DId NOT have any issues with the tubes. Paint appears quite fresh. As noted by some other reviewers the red tubes did appear to be slightly runny when first opened. That happens sometimes with tube paint but it isn't fatal. None of the tubes spurted paint out. None of the tubes were dried up. The paint was fresh, mixed cleanly and painted beautifully. Delighted! Update: Some people complained that the W&N Designers Gouache did not re-wet well. So I tested it. Left the gouache in a porcelain mixing palette for 5 days to test the re-wetability of this gouache. Took an eye dropper and dropped clean distilled water on the dried gouache. Came back about 5-10 minutes later and had no trouble stirring the paint and painting with it! Colors still look super pigmented and really pop! More than delighted now! Some do say that putting 4 drops of glycerin per half pan mixed with the gouache will help it re-wet more easily. I haven't tried that, yet.

Great Winson & Newton Designers' Gouache Paint
I bought this primary set for a class where we were painting gouache over a watercolor background. I chose these because they are Winsor & Newton Designers' Gouache and professional quality. This was my first time using gouache and I found that they applied and mixed easily as expected. The mixing is quite fun as gouache, unlike watercolor, used white and black to lighten and darken value. I did notice that they dried fairly quickly on the palette, which I assume is common with gouache paints and they can be reactivated but will not be full strength. I enjoyed using them and am pleased with the resulting painting.
